2014 Honda Civic Automatic vs Manual Transmission

Automatic and manual transmission will typically require different fluids. Automatic transmission fluids are frequently thinner and are typically red or green in color. Manual transmission fluid or gear oil is thicker due to additives and disparate compounds paramount to lubricate the gearbox and disparate components. Manual transmissions have a higher friction environment due to the way gears are changed, thus the lubricant is different.

Not only are the fluids conspicuous between manual and automatic transmissions but the level of heat the fluids experience is particularly conspicuous. Automatic transmissions generate assorted more heat and thus the fluid in your transmission must be replaced more continuously. If you don't change your 2014 Honda Civic transmission fluid, your transmission will have broken metal shavings and alternative corrosive material spread throughout the basic components of your 2014 Honda Civic. You should continuously check the fluid levels between your fluid and transmission flush service intervals. In many cases, manual transmissions don't come equipped with a dipstick to check your fluid levels, so it can be remarkably difficult to do. 2014 Honda Civic Transmission Problems

Common warning signs that your transmission is having issues are:

  • Transmission fluid leaks are the most authentic sign you need a transmission fluid change or potentially even a complete flush service. It's uncommon, but leaks could also determine there's an issue with your transmission hose.
  • An effortless sign would be if your 2014 Honda Civic transmission warning light is on.
  • One of the most authentic signs is when your transmission shifts gears but the result of those shifts are delayed.
  • Strange smells are a sign your transmission fluid is burning inside your elements.
  • If you notice an discrete noise or grinding sound when you shift gears or if you feel your gears catching when you change them then your transmission likely needs more lubricant or something more unusual could be at fault.
